All pregnant women who are expected to deliver during the period will be listed, monitored and assisted by medical staff to ensure institutional delivery.Ħ. Children and pregnant women / lactating mothers will be provided take home ration during this period.ĥ. All Anganwadi Centres shall remain closed. Religious gatherings/congregations shall not be permitted.Ĥ. All religious places/places of worship shall be closed for public worship. Funeral last rites gatherings shall ensure social distancing, wearing of face mask and other Covid related protocols, with the maximum number of persons allowed not exceeding 20.ģ. Attendees will have to ensure social distancing, wearing of face masks and other COVID-19 related protocols.Ģ. A maximum of 40 people will be allowed at marriages that have already been scheduled to happen during the period of lockdown. Any violation will be viewed seriously and will invite penal action under relevant Act(s).ġ. All government, as well as private establishments shall make payments of wages/salaries fully to the workers/employees including those working under contract and outsourcing basis during the above period. Those who violate home isolation will be liable for penal action and may also be shifted to a gvenrment isolation facility. The government has clearly mentioned that all those required to be in home isolation need to strictly follow the same. However, the movement of healthcare workers and patients is allowed.
